How This Calculation Works & Technical Formula
Daily Units (kWh) = (Watts × Daily Hours) / 1000. Monthly Units = Daily Units × 30. Bill calculated using tiered slab pricing.

Frequently Asked Questions
Which home appliance consumes the most electricity?+
In most Indian homes, Air Conditioners (1200W-1800W) and Water Geysers (2000W-3000W) account for over 50-65% of the total monthly electricity bill, followed by refrigerators, water pumps, and induction cooktops.
